Warning Signs You Need Carpet Water Damage Restoration
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they can lead to bigger problems and cost you more in the long run. Our team is here to help you identify and address these issues before they become major headaches.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of mold growth or water damage. If you notice a musty smell in your carpet, it’s time to call us.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to identify the source of the odor and restore your carpet to its original condition.
Visible Water Stains
Water stains on your carpet can be a sign of underlying water damage. If you notice any visible stains,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to dry your carpet and prevent further damage.
Carpet Buckling or Wrinkling
Carpet buckling or wrinkling can be a sign of water damage or uneven drying. If you notice any issues with your carpet’s texture or appearance, it’s time to call us.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to restore your carpet to its original condition.
Carpet Shrinkage or Discoloration
Carpet shrinkage or discoloration can be a sign of water damage or improper drying. If you notice any issues with your carpet’s texture or appearance,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team will use specialized equipment to restore your carpet to its original condition.
Unpleasant Odors from the Attic or Basement
Unpleasant odors from the attic or basement can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. If you notice any unusual smells, it’s time to call us.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to identify the source of the odor and restore your carpet to its original condition.

Common Questions About Carpet Water Damage Restoration
How long does carpet water damage restoration take?
The length of time it takes to complete carpet water damage restoration dep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the equipment used. In general, our technicians can complete the job within 3-5 days. But, in severe cases, it may take longer.
Do you work with insurance companies?
Yes, we work closely with insurance companies to ensure you get the coverage you deserve. We’ll document the damage and provide a detailed estimate to help help with the claims process.
Is IICRC certification important?
Yes, IICRC certification is essential for ensuring your carpet is restored to its original condition. Our technicians are IICRC certified and have the expertise necessary to prevent further damage and ensure your home is safe and dry.
Can you restore carpet that’s been damaged by water?
Yes, we can restore carpet that’s been damaged by water. But, the extent of the damage will find out the outcome. In some cases, the carpet may need to be replaced entirely. Our technicians will assess the damage and provide a detailed estimate to help you find out the best course of action.
How do you prevent mold growth during the restoration process?
We use specialized equipment to control the moisture levels and prevent mold growth during the restoration process. Our technicians will also use ant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and mildew from growing on the carpet.
